Hosea B. Buck Papers, 1861-1949, 1973, undated
The Hosea B. Buck Papers contains the business and personal papers of Hosea Ballou Buck (1871-1937), a manager of Maine timberlands who supervised lands owned by the estate of E.S. Coe and the heirs of David Pingree. The papers contain administrative records, which detail the management of those lands, as well as some material related to Buck’s personal life.
Pingree Family Genealogy, 1861-1971, undated
The Pingree Family Genealogy contains records collected by members of the Pingree family related to their attempts to document the Pingree family history and the family histories of the related Kimball, Knight, and Wheatland families. Some material is related to the lives of the Pingree business associates, Hosea B. Buck and E.S. Coe. The collection has been divided into two series.
